The PARKER KP80003 is a female Seal-Lok swivel short fitting designed for use with hydraulic hose assemblies in high-pressure fluid power systems. Constructed from steel, this straight fitting uses a threaded Seal-Lok connection to provide a leak-resistant, face-seal interface between the hose end and a mating port. It accepts a 3/8 inch (0.375 inches) inside diameter hose and threads onto a 13/16-16 port. At 2.0 inches overall length, the short-body design suits installations where clearance is limited. Licensed plumbers and hydraulic system technicians working on mobile or industrial equipment are the typical installers.
This fitting is suited for use in hydraulic systems requiring a reliable swivel connection at the hose-to-port junction. The Seal-Lok face-seal design eliminates thread-dependent sealing, reducing the risk of leaks in high-vibration or high-cycle applications. It is compatible with a wide range of Parker hydraulic hose types, making it a common choice in industrial, mobile, and agricultural hydraulic assemblies where standardized hose end fittings are specified.
Designed for use with Parker hose series 187 TC, ST; 302; 304; 387 TC, ST; 422; 424; 426; 436; 471TC; 471ST; 472TC; 482TC; 482ST; 487 TC, ST; 722 TC, ST; 787 TC, ST; 797 TC, ST; and 881 hoses.
Installation should be performed by a qualified hydraulic technician or licensed fluid power professional. Depressurize and isolate the hydraulic circuit completely before disconnecting any hose or fitting. Inspect the face-seal surface and mating port for damage or contamination before assembly. Torque to the fitting manufacturer's published specification for the thread size; do not rely on feel alone, and do not overtighten, as damage to the face-seal surface will cause leaks.
